Our Packaging Change, Explained
Augmented NAC was previously supplied in bottles and has since moved to individually sealed blister packs. This shift protects each capsule from moisture and air exposure until it is opened, which supports product integrity over the life of the pack. If you received bottles previously and now have blister packs, nothing about the formulation has changed. We think customers are owed that kind of plain explanation, not silence.
